This document describes the New York State Department of Environmental Conservation (DEC) policy regarding the proper disposal of unused, unwanted, or expired pharmaceuticals. It provides guidance on how the "Disposal of Controlled Substances" final rule issued by the federal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) in 2014 ("2014 DEA Rule"), and the 2015 amendments to the NYS Public Health Law §3343-b, expand options for proper disposal of unused, unwanted, or expired pharmaceuticals. These changes affect end users, mcluding households and residents at long-term care facilities (L TCFs ). This policy also restates existing requirements under NYS's Drug Management and Disposal Act of 2008 which requires posting of notices, by pharmacies and all other businesses authorized to sell drugs, to contain information on proper storage and disposal of pharmaceuticals.
